## Artifact Signing — SDK Parity Notes (Weekly Sync)

Kestrel SDK for Android reached parity with the Swift client this sprint: offline queueing, batched telemetry, and retry semantics now match. Both SDKs ship as signed artifacts from the same pipeline. Remaining gap: background sync throttling, targeted next sprint. Verify both release bundles before tagging. Both artifacts validate against the shared signing key below.

signing key of kawig-fafog = bky19_6Fypv1qws7J8qJtaYjX

# Provenance Notes: Lanternforge Migration

Support team: the Quillbase build moved to the Lanternforge hermetic build system this cycle. All dependencies are now fetched from the sealed mirror, so customer reports of "missing upstream package" errors reflect stale local caches, not our pipeline. Every artifact now ships with a full attestation. The migration was validated against the build recorded below.

build token for bafog-tafof: htk31_22578480cba8b455ae695965eb7b6d2

Minutes — Varnell Holdings management meeting. Present: Orev, Talmi, Drusk. Agenda: inventory write-down on the Kellox fastener line. Decision: write down obsolete Kellox stock at the Bramhollow warehouse, effective this quarter. Finance to book the charge and brief auditors. Talmi to review reorder thresholds by month-end. No further discussion. The write-down connects to a confidential strategic matter summarized for the board below.

management briefing: Only 33 of the 205 pilot accounts renewed Kasath, so a churn review is set for October 17. Weniusek Logistics is in early talks to buy Holethax Freight for about $345.6 million.

# Log sampling for the Wrennet notification service
# This service emits roughly 40k log lines per minute at peak, so we
# sample INFO at 5% and keep WARN/ERROR at 100%. If support needs full
# traces for an incident, flip sample_rate to 1.0 for no more than one
# hour — the sink fills quickly. Sampled logs are written to the store below.

replica DSN, yadup-hahig: mongodb://gilys_svc:Mx@db-5f8f.norvasoft.internal:5432/eliion